Fig. 1 Comparison of amino acid sequences and temporal expression patterns of Xenopus EGF-CFC factors. (A) Comparison of the amino acid sequences of Xenopus EGF-CFC proteins (XCR1, XCR2, XCR3S and XCR3L). XCR3L has a 72 amino acid insertion following the signal sequence of XCR3S. Dash indicates no amino acid present. Identical residues are shadowed. Conserved EGF-like domains and CFC domains are underlined. Cysteine residues in the additional 72 amino acids of XCR3L are indicated by asterisks. (B) Temporal expression patterns of Xenopus EGF-CFC genes (XCR1, XCR2, XCR3S and XCR3L) detected by RT-PCR. RNA was extracted from embryos at the stages indicated over each lane. XCR3S (lower band) and XCR3L (upper band) were detected using a set of primers designed to span the insert region. Both bands showed a similar temporal expression pattern. e, un-fertilized egg; RT-, RT-PCR reaction without reverse transcriptase.
